Community group tax deadline approaches
The deadline for not-for-profit (NFP) organisations to lodge a new self-review regarding their tax status is Monday 31 March. The new requirement from the Australian Taxation Office (ATO) affects many local community groups and sporting clubs whose organisational structure is NFP.
